The Chicago-Calumet River system is healthier now than it’s been in 150 years, but litter continues to be a persistent problem that hurts people and wildlife and diminishes the beauty of our region. You can make a difference by volunteering to help cleanup the community with the Sheriff's Department and Friends of the Chicago River who will provide safety information, safety monitoring and supplies.

This is a free, family friendly event, children eight and up are eligible to volunteer. Younger family members are welcome to observe provided they are supervised by an adult.

Please dress appropriately for working outdoors. Closed-toe shoes or boots, long pants and long sleeves are suggested, as well as tie hair back or wearing a hat.
